I'll be honest, I don't know a whole lot about DID/OSD systems, or the particular challenges one might face in school, but I can offer you a charm that I made for a friend about 6-7 years ago for when he was facing his final exams and projects for college. My friend raved about this charm and carried it for years until the sachet I had made literally fell apart, the fabric was so worn from use. A Charm for Studying:
Rosemary and Caraway - for memory
Peppermint and Spearmint - for mental sharpness
A Marble Worry Stone - Sympathetic link to the target's mind.
Taglock for the intended target
Fabric and thread to make a sachet, or a small drawstring bag. 1) Assemble all ingredients together into sachet or bag. 2) Rub the worry stone while studying, crushing the herbs and releasing their scent in the process. 3) Bring the charm to tests or project presentations, and repeat step #2. This charm plays with the symbolic concept of "etched in marble" as it relates to memories being etched clearly onto the brain and with the psychological concept of sense related recall. Each component has a magical and mundane purpose. The herbs all have magical associations with memory or mental alacrity in my personal correspondence system, you can swap them out for any other strong smelling herb that has the associations you want in your own correspondence system. The marble worry stone could be swapped for any other worry stone, but it's important for the target to be able to rub a thumb or finger across it in a repetitive, rhythmic, motion. If they do this while studying the movement, much like the smell of the herbs, will become associated with the memory of studying and the knowledge gained from it. When it comes time to take a test or give a presentation rubbing the worry stone and smelling the herbs will make it easier to recall memories of studying and the knowledge gained through that. So whatever herbs you choose for this make sure they have a strong, long lasting scent.
